When I get back from camping, I'm going to dust off the gear and get brewing. So what to brew? I've aquired some hops I've not tried before, Bramling Cross, so I've devised a recipe to hoepfully show off their flavour to give me an idea of whether they are any good.

I've decided to use a high alpha hop for the bitterness and I'll chuck in the Bramling Cross late in the boil, to get the most out of their flavour and aroma. The recipe I'm suggesting is;

Pale Malt 95%
Crystal Malt 5%
52g Target (10.0%) 75min
20g Bramling Cross (5.7%) 10min
20g Bramling Cross (5.7 %) 1min

I'm aiming for a gravity of around 1054 so it should be a nice copper coloured bitter with a bit of bite. I'll stick up some pictures once I've done the brew on Saturday, but for now I've got to pack my camping gear. Adios Amigos!
